To determine whether the statement "Protium oxide is the name given to D2O" is correct or not, we can follow these steps: ### Step-by-Step Solution: 1. **Identify the Isotopes of Hydrogen**: - Hydrogen has three isotopes: Protium (¹H), Deuterium (²H), and Tritium (³H). - Protium is the most common isotope, consisting of one proton and no neutrons. - Deuterium has one proton and one neutron. - Tritium has one proton and two neutrons. 2. **Understand the Oxides Formed by These Isotopes**: - Protium (¹H) forms water, which is known as Protium oxide (H₂O). - Deuterium (²H) forms deuterium oxide (D₂O). - Tritium (³H) forms tritium oxide (T₂O). 3. **Analyze the Given Statement**: - The statement claims that "Protium oxide is the name given to D₂O." - However, D₂O is actually known as Deuterium oxide, not Protium oxide. 4. **Conclusion**: - Since D₂O is not referred to as Protium oxide, the statement is false. ### Final Answer: The statement "Protium oxide is the name given to D₂O" is **false**. ---

The binary compounds of oxygen with other elements are called oxides. They are classified depending either upon their acid-base characteristics or on the basis of oxygen content. (a) Normal oxides : These oxides which contain oxygen atom as permitted by the normal oxidation number, i.e., -2 normal oxide may be acidic, basic, amphoteric or neutral. (b) Polyoxides : The oxides which contain oxygen atoms different than those permitted by the normal oxidation number of -2 . (i) Peroxides : Two oxygen atoms are linked to each other and oxyegen has -1 oxidation number. They contain (O -O)^(2-) unit. (ii) Superoxodes : These oxides contain (O-O)^(-1) unit, i.e., each O-atom has oxidation number -1//2 . (c) Suboxides : These contain low content of oxygen than expected.
